Getting to Know DS GoStop (Korea)
DS GoStop (Korea) is a card game designed for the Nintendo DS, and it revolves around the traditional Korean game of Go-Stop. Released in Korea, this title taps into the rich cultural heritage surrounding the game, which has been played in various forms for generations. The DS platform is known for its unique dual-screen capabilities and touch interface, which adds a distinct layer to gameplay, especially for genre-specific titles like this one.
In DS GoStop, players engage in a strategic card game where the objective is to collect sets of cards to score points. The game utilizes traditional Korean card decks, and players must employ tactics to outsmart their opponents. The mechanics involve matching cards and making decisions that can affect the overall outcome of the game, emphasizing strategic planning and foresight.
